Buxton Hill Walks are our Themed, guided, Friendly and Supportive Walks in and around the Peak District. These walks are led by Gez a fully trained walk leader and run in partnership with Zink in Buxton.
This local route starts at The Zink Project and takes us to up through Corbar Woods to Corbar Cross, with another ascent to reach the moorland area of Combs Moss. We will then follow the edge path round, crossing groughs and descending via Light Wood. The theme of this walk is peatland conservation; we will learn more about the works done on Combs Moss to re-wet the bog!

Details:
- This route will follow local roads to Corbar Woods up to Combs Moss, descending via Light Wood and returning to The Zink Project.
- Distance: approx 4.5 miles/7.5km
- Elevation: approx 810ft/240m.
- Level of difficulty: Moderate.
- Weather: please check forecasts the night before the walk for the most accurate information.
- Terrain: Pavement, some uneven ground and possible muddy parts in wooded areas. Some steep and short rocky climbs. Open moorland may have boggy sections and very uneven ground. A short steep descent on rough ground into Light Wood.
- PLEASE NOTE: there are two stiles to climb over which are unsually high, perhaps waist height, and will require some clambering!
- Safety: this walks is led by a qualified Hill and Moorland Leader.
- A toilet is available at The Zink Project.
- Dogs are NOT allowed as we are accessing Combs Moss where they are prohibited.
